Sept. 3, 2019—The Collision Repair Education Foundation (CREF) is partnering with the Montana Collision Repair Association (MCRA) to support the state's collision repair training program.
Montana State University in Billings is the only school providing pre-employment training in the state. Through the partnership, the MCRA and the Education Foundation will raise funds to provide the school and its students with:
Hand tools
Aluminum repair tools/equipment
New frame rack
Student scholarships
Epoxied program floors
Student work uniforms
Steven Wodrich, the collision instructor at MSU-Billings, said, “When I took over the program, most of the tools were in need of repair, replacement, or were obsolete. It has been a struggle to get all the tools I have needed to make my program current. I have worked very hard at finding donations and grants and have been able to update many of our tools but still have a long way to go to be completely current.”
